is an Indian Hindi-language comedy-drama series created by The Viral Fever (TVF) for Amazon Prime Video . Premiering on April 3, 2020, the eight-episode series became a "cultural zeitgeist" during its initial release, praised for its grounded portrayal of rural India and impeccable performances. Unlike mainstream Bollywood films that often paint villages with a rose-tinted hue ( Swades ) or a gritty violent brush ( Gangs of Wasseypur ), Panchayat offers a third, far more realistic path. It doesn't try to glamorize the poverty, nor does it exploit the violence. Instead, it focuses on the resilience, kindness, and quiet humor of people living in small towns. One review noted that Panchayat "incisively breaks the dual-tone presentation of the Indian small town".
